A mid 19th century gold enamel and split pearl brooch. Of oval outline, depicting two women holding a dove and a letter, within a split pearl surround. Length 5.4cms. Total weight 27.1gms.

Overall condition fair. Surface scratches/wear in keeping with general age and wear.
Enamel cracked across lower quarter, discolouration in crack.
Hairline scratches on enamel.
Split pearls well matched.
Split pearls are creamy-white colour, with rose and greenish overtones.

Enamel panel with base metal support and mother-of-pearl backing.
